What if the most valuable career skill is not learning faster, but choosing what not to learn?

That question sounds almost heretical in a culture that celebrates curiosity, reinvention, and endless professional development. We are told to become more versatile, collect adjacent skills, explore multiple paths, and remain open to every opportunity. At the same time, many organizations praise the ideal product leader as passionate, data driven, horizontal, and scrappy: someone who can move across functions, improvise under pressure, and launch disruptive software.

Yet there is a productive contradiction hiding inside that ideal. The person who succeeds in a volatile environment is rarely the person pursuing every possible capability at once. Scrappiness is not unlimited motion. It is the disciplined use of scarce resources. And horizontal leadership is not the accumulation of unrelated expertise. It is the ability to connect a small number of deep competencies across boundaries.

A rule from the world of unemployment training makes this tension unusually visible: during an eligibility period, a person may take part in only one approved training program. On the surface, this looks like an administrative limitation. As a career principle, however, it reveals something profound. When time, attention, and opportunity are constrained, progress depends less on choosing the perfect option than on committing deeply enough to make one option useful.

The central problem of modern work is therefore not a lack of opportunities. It is opportunity fragmentation. We confuse access with advancement, movement with learning, and breadth with adaptability. The result is a generation of professionals who are perpetually preparing, perpetually sampling, and surprisingly slow to become dangerous at anything.

The hidden cost of keeping every door open

Imagine a product manager who wants to become more valuable. In one quarter, she enrolls in a machine learning course, starts a design program, joins a public speaking group, studies financial modeling, and begins learning a new language. Each choice is defensible. Together, they create a serious problem: none receives enough sustained attention to change how she works.

This is the career equivalent of launching five products with one small team. Every initiative has a roadmap, but none reaches product market fit. The organization can point to activity everywhere and traction nowhere.

The common defense is that exploration reduces risk. Sometimes it does. Early in a career, sampling different domains can reveal interests and capabilities that would otherwise remain invisible. But exploration has a diminishing return. The first exposure to a field may produce a valuable insight. The fourth partially completed course may produce only the comforting feeling of being in motion.

The distinction is between information acquisition and capability formation. Information can be gathered quickly. Capability requires repetition, feedback, adaptation, and application in situations where the answer is not obvious. Reading about customer research is information acquisition. Conducting interviews, discovering that your assumptions were wrong, changing the product, and seeing whether behavior improves is capability formation.

A single approved training program creates an enforced scarcity of attention. It asks a difficult question: if you could pursue only one structured path during this period, which one would most improve your ability to create value afterward?

That is a better question than, “What would be interesting?” It is also better than, “What skill is currently fashionable?” The relevant criterion is compounding usefulness: whether the capability will make future learning, decisions, and collaboration more effective.

The choice is not between one opportunity and many opportunities. It is between concentrated learning that changes your operating system and scattered learning that merely decorates it.

This is why the constraint has relevance far beyond training administration. Every professional has an invisible limit on concentrated effort. The limit may be eight hours a week, one major project per quarter, or one serious career transition at a time. Ignoring that limit does not expand capacity. It produces shallow execution and delayed feedback.

Scrappiness is focused resource allocation

“Scrappy” is often used as a flattering synonym for energetic. That interpretation misses the important part. A scrappy person is not simply willing to work hard. A scrappy person knows how to create progress when money, people, time, data, or authority are missing.

Consider two teams launching an early software product. The first team responds to uncertainty by adding initiatives. It builds more features, attends more meetings, collects more dashboards, and experiments with more acquisition channels. The second team chooses one painful customer problem, finds a low cost way to test its importance, and uses the result to decide what to build next.

The second team may look less ambitious from a distance. In reality, it is practicing a more advanced form of ambition. It is protecting the feedback loop.

A useful model is:

Progress equals learning velocity multiplied by decision quality.

Learning velocity is not the number of things a team touches. It is the speed at which it turns uncertain assumptions into reliable knowledge. Decision quality improves when the team can distinguish evidence from enthusiasm, signal from noise, and a useful failure from a merely expensive one.

Concentration strengthens both variables. When a team commits to a specific problem, it notices more detail. When a learner commits to one program, they can connect lessons across weeks instead of treating each lesson as an isolated event. When a product leader stays close to one customer segment, patterns become visible that broad observation would miss.

This is the unexpected connection between one program and disruptive product work. Constraint is not the opposite of innovation. It is the container that allows innovation to become legible. Without a boundary, every result can be explained away. With a boundary, the team has a meaningful test.

Suppose a product group decides to improve activation for independent retailers within six weeks. That scope excludes many attractive possibilities. It may mean postponing a large enterprise feature, declining a partnership, and refusing to redesign the entire interface. But the boundary makes success measurable. The team can ask whether a defined group of users reaches value faster, and whether the change survives contact with actual behavior.

The same principle applies to professional development. A person who chooses one training path can define a concrete experiment: by the end of twelve weeks, will I be able to produce a portfolio artifact, qualify for a new role, automate a recurring task, or solve a problem that previously required help?

The constraint becomes useful when it produces a testable promise.

Horizontal leaders need vertical depth

The word “horizontal” can also be misunderstood. It may suggest a person who touches every function lightly: product, engineering, marketing, operations, sales, and finance. That kind of range is valuable, but range without depth creates a dangerous illusion. The leader can speak the language of every department while lacking the judgment to make hard tradeoffs in any of them.

True horizontal leadership is built from vertical competence. A product leader can connect engineering and customer needs because they understand enough about both to identify real constraints. They can work with sales because they recognize the difference between a loud request and a repeatable market problem. They can use data because they know which measurement reflects user value and which merely reflects activity.

Breadth is therefore not the opposite of specialization. It is often the result of specialization becoming transferable.

A person who becomes excellent at defining problems may apply that skill in software, public policy, education, or operations. A person who learns rigorous experimentation can move across industries because the underlying logic travels. A person who develops strong customer empathy can collaborate effectively with technical and commercial teams because they possess a common reference point: observed human behavior.

This suggests a career framework with two layers:

  1. The anchor capability: the skill or domain in which you develop unusual depth.
  2. The bridge capabilities: the communication, analytical, and collaborative skills that allow the anchor to create value across boundaries.

The mistake is trying to build the bridges before establishing an anchor. It is difficult to become a compelling cross functional leader when you have no source of authority except enthusiasm. People follow horizontal leaders because those leaders bring something concrete into the conversation: a sharper diagnosis, a better experiment, a clearer decision, or a more reliable way to deliver.

Passion matters here, but not as a substitute for competence. Passionate product leadership is not constant excitement. It is sustained attention to a meaningful problem after the novelty has disappeared. Daily customer help is not merely friendliness. It is a practice of converting individual pain into patterns, patterns into product decisions, and product decisions into measurable improvement.

That chain requires commitment. The one program rule captures the same truth at a smaller scale: meaningful transformation usually needs a period in which alternatives are deliberately placed outside the frame.

Choosing the right constraint

Of course, concentration can become a trap. A person can commit deeply to a poor program, an obsolete skill, or a goal selected only because it sounds impressive. Focus is powerful, but focus on the wrong thing compounds waste.

The answer is not to return to unlimited exploration. It is to improve the decision made before commitment. A practical selection method can be called the Anchor, Evidence, Transfer test.

First, identify the anchor. What capability would make you more useful in several plausible futures? Avoid vague answers such as “business” or “technology.” Name an observable ability, such as analyzing customer behavior, building reliable software, managing complex projects, or translating technical systems for nontechnical decision makers.

Second, look for evidence. What recurring problem in your current life would this training help solve? Who would notice the improvement? What artifact, outcome, or changed behavior would demonstrate that the learning is real? If no evidence is possible, the choice may be entertainment disguised as development.

Third, test transfer. Where else could you apply the capability? A good anchor does not merely qualify you for one narrow opening. It improves your performance across multiple contexts. Analytical thinking, customer discovery, clear writing, and operational discipline tend to transfer because they strengthen how a person observes, decides, and acts.

A fourth question is useful: What will I deliberately not pursue during this period?

This is not a ritual of self denial. It is a way to protect the investment. If the answer is “nothing,” then the commitment is probably symbolic. A real choice has an opportunity cost. It closes some doors temporarily so that one path can produce enough evidence to justify the next decision.

Product teams use this logic when they maintain a list of postponed features. The list does not mean those ideas are worthless. It means the team refuses to let every plausible idea compete equally with the current objective. Individuals need the same discipline. A “not now” list can preserve curiosity without allowing curiosity to commandeer the calendar.

Turning learning into a product launch

The strongest training choice is not the one with the most prestigious curriculum. It is the one that can be converted into a sequence of increasingly difficult outputs.

Treat your development like a product launch. Begin with a small promise. Build a minimum viable artifact. Put it in front of someone who can offer real criticism. Measure what changed. Then increase the difficulty.

For example, someone studying data analysis might follow this progression:

  1. Reproduce a simple analysis from a public dataset.
  2. Explain the result in plain language to a nontechnical colleague.
  3. Use the method to answer a question from a real organization.
  4. Make a recommendation that leads to a decision.
  5. Review whether the decision improved the intended outcome.

This sequence prevents a common failure mode: mistaking course completion for capability. A certificate can show participation. An applied result shows usefulness.

The same approach works for leadership development. A learner might first conduct a structured customer interview, then synthesize five interviews, then lead a cross functional decision, then measure whether the decision improved delivery or customer behavior. Each step creates feedback. Each one makes the next step more demanding and more valuable.

The key is to shorten the distance between learning and service. If a new concept cannot help a customer, colleague, user, or team make a better decision, it remains inert. The goal is not to possess knowledge. The goal is to make knowledge operational.

The best development plan is a promise to produce evidence, not a promise to consume content.

This is also where scrappiness becomes visible in an individual career. A resourceful learner does not wait for ideal conditions, perfect credentials, or complete confidence. They find a real problem, use available tools, produce a rough solution, and invite correction. They create leverage from constraints rather than treating constraints as a verdict.

Key Takeaways

  • Choose one anchor capability before collecting supporting skills. Ask which ability would make you more useful across several realistic futures.
  • Replace course completion with evidence of changed behavior. Define an artifact, decision, or measurable outcome that will prove the learning transferred into practice.
  • Use constraints to protect your feedback loop. Limit active development goals so that you can notice patterns, receive criticism, and improve quickly.
  • Build breadth from depth. Develop one serious source of competence, then use communication and collaboration skills to carry it across functions.
  • Keep a “not now” list. Preserve promising ideas without allowing every opportunity to dilute the commitment that matters most today.

The modern career market will continue to reward adaptability. But adaptability is often described too passively, as if it means remaining open to whatever arrives next. A stronger definition is available: adaptability is the ability to develop a useful capability deeply enough that it can travel.

That kind of adaptability requires selection. It requires saying no to some attractive options, staying with a problem after the initial enthusiasm fades, and allowing evidence to reshape the plan. It may even require accepting a formal limitation, such as being allowed to choose only one approved training program, as an invitation to practice judgment.

The future does not belong simply to the person with the broadest menu of skills. It belongs to the person who can convert limited attention into reliable value, then carry that value into new contexts. The real mark of a scrappy, horizontal, data driven leader is not that they pursue everything. It is that they know what deserves their full weight.
